Overview

The 3-star Hotel Lefas is situated in the centre of Delphi within an 800-metre distance of Christina Stoli. Highlights at this Delphi hotel include a cash machine and a lift as well as Wi-Fi in public areas.

Location

The traditional property is located in the cultural heart of Delphi, a 20-minute walk from Temple of Athena Pronaia. Delphi is only a short drive from the hotel, while KTEL Delphi bus stop is 10 minutes' walk away. This accommodation is also 6 minutes' walk from Cafe Agora.

Rooms

All of the air-conditioned rooms are complete with a cable flat-screen TV as well as a mini-refrigerator, and some of them include a balcony and a lounge area. They come with a tub, a separate toilet, and a shower along with such comforts as a hairdryer and dressing gowns. Guests can enjoy views of the sea from this Delphi hotel.

Eat & Drink

The Lefas Delphi offers on-site breakfast in the spacious dining room. Agora Cafe, located only a few metres from the accommodation, serves Mediterranean cuisine to satisfy every taste.

Leisure & Business

The Lefas features a summer terrace and a shared lounge as well as snow skiing and hiking. The property offers a storage for belongings and ski equipment for ski lovers.
